Welcome to The Ivy Bath Brasserie & Garden, a culinary gem nestled in the heart of Bath, located at 39 Milsom Street. This vibrant venue combines exceptional cuisine with an inviting atmosphere, making it a must-visit for both locals and travelers alike. With a menu that caters to all tastes, including light and healthy options, hearty breakfasts, and a dedicated vegan and vegetarian selection, there truly is something for everyone.
Start your day with The Ivy Full English Breakfast, featuring smoked streaky bacon, Cumberland herbed sausages, and a perfectly fried free-range egg, all served with crispy potato rosti and baked beans for just £14.95. If you're in the mood for a sweet treat, their Buttermilk Pancakes are a delight, topped with seasonal berries and Greek yoghurt for £9.95. For those desiring a lighter fare, the Smoked Salmon Crumpet, adorned with cream cheese and fresh herbs, poses a tempting choice at £12.95, while the Dairy-Free Coconut “Yoghurt” with berries offers a refreshing and nutritious option at £6.95.

“ As I’ve written before, I’ve long held the view that the posher the location, the worse the breakfast. It’s a complex dilemma: do you opt for somewhere warm and welcoming, where the service is lovely but there’s a real risk of unnecessary garnish on your fried eggs? Or do you brave a hard plastic seat next to a man muttering to himself while devouring the fry-up of your dreams? Well, today we went posh. The Ivy in Bath is a feast for the eyes—genuinely one of the most beautiful dining rooms in the city. And after a night on the tiles, it’s exactly what you want: a warm welcome, a comfortable seat, and a hot coffee placed in front of you before you’ve even remembered how you got home. The service is impeccable, the food arrives swiftly, and yes, there’s something green and decorative perched on my eggs—but you know what? I don’t mind. Because a Sunday morning at The Ivy is exactly what Sunday mornings should be. ”
